1) Err...I meant "Newark, Allied, etc" 2) Mounting the Power One directly to wood is, as we say in the engineering field, "a bad idea." Rather, use 1/4 to 3/8 inch standoffs. Allow air to flow about the aluminum channel. If you are too cheap to get standoffs (you know, like the ones under the pcb in the MOTM when attaching to the bracket) then use a couple of nuts back-to-back. Unless your idea of over-current notification is the smell of roasting wood. Paul S.
